Income in Ashburton

What people and households earn each week, and how incomes are spread.

Some of the highest incomes in the region are found in Ashburton, where typical families earn far more than the state and national averages. The area is marked by high earners, with typical weekly household incomes reaching $2,743.

Typical incomes

Median personal, family and household incomes.

Typical weekly family income in Ashburton is $3,422, which is far above the $2,120 national figure. Personal weekly incomes are also much higher than most areas at $1,002.

Income spread

High earners and the full distribution.

High earners are common here, with 44.3% of households making $3,000 or more a week, far above the 22.6% national average. Similarly, 26.5% of people earn $2,000 or more weekly, which is far above the Australian figure of 12.5%.
